Telegram - Images
Do you have Telegram?
Telegram
Mom Telegram message
Telegram
I Was Just Forwarding Memes
Telegram
Telegram-sama
Telegram
At Telegram, we have the luxury of not caring about revenue streams or ad sales. Privacy is not for sale, and human rights should not be compromised out of fear or greed.
Telegram
Pavel Durov
Telegram